Output 5270da765eea866b5885e6f7cbc6dc9356c3b8b0d76af4f77d69c59656663d30:1

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5517b5df12eaf54c41647d099f6d590a9adbe47d OP_EQUAL
address
39SwmH9eq4hW3qCg5u8whGnpQzRb33GqbW
transaction
5270da765eea866b5885e6f7cbc6dc9356c3b8b0d76af4f77d69c59656663d30
spent
true